Our residential aged care communities are supported by specialised teams who care deeply about our residents' individual needs. Together with residents, healthcare partners and families, our teams deliver best practice care with the highest standards of safety, clinical practice and governance. We are currently seeking an experienced Administration Officer to join our Residential Aged Care team at our Cunningham Villas site in Bowen on a Permanent Full-time basis. You will provide administrative support to all programs and services across our site as well as maintain financial and client systems, provide high levels of customer service, problem solve and show initiative. Previous rostering experience is advantageous for this role. Your days will see you:

Rostering a high number of care & clinical staff Providing a wide range of day-to-day administrative tasks to support the office Undertaking data entry in site/service systems including appointment of new employees, creditor invoices etc. Coordinating the admissions process by preparing residential care agreements, preparing and coordinating return of resident paperwork, and entering completed resident paperwork into People point Managing financial requirements including purchase orders, assistance and conducting client/residential financial assessments, month-end reporting, managing and being accountable for petty cash, daily cash receipting, reconciliation and bank deposit preparation Assisting with recruitment and orientation administrative processes including creating and maintaining employee data within relevant HR and Payroll systems

About You:

You will be an experienced Administrator, ideally with a background in aged care, with excellent communication skills both written and verbal. Previous experience in rostering a high number of staff is essential for this role. You are customer service driven and able to balance frequent customer service duties with your daily administrative processes. You will also have a good working knowledge in word processing and general data entry coupled with prior experience in maintaining petty cash and accounts receivable duties. A certificate III in Business Administration would be highly regarded. Our Benefits:
